Wendy Tremont King

STUDIO 20

I hear voices in inanimate objects.  That sensitivity has fed my career as a puppeteer, stage, film and voice actor.  I don’t think there is a better medium with which to study human behaviour than a puppet.  It’s uncanny what a puppet will make you do or say!  In the 90s I was a busy working puppeteer on stage, in the streets and always working on some contraption that would ultimately get an attitude and boss me around.  There’s a hole in my living room floor from a large drill bit I was using on a piece of Acrylite for the armature of a 4 foot long submersible catfish marionette contracted by Group Repertory Theatre in Los Angeles.  If only I had been here then!

When budgets got tight, and I got tired, I turned to voice acting.  After many years editing out city noise – once I had to edit my neighbors love making out of a children’s book recording – I am delighted to have been able to build out a modest sound studio here at SOMA Artist Studios.  Activities in the sound booth include long format narration, ADR looping for indie film production, multi-voiced audio drama recordings and recorded table reads for playwrights.  And every now and again… I will build a puppet.
